Why Rent On Clear Lake Reservoir

Not to be confused with the better-known Clear Lake in Lake County, Clear Lake Reservoir is a remote, shallow lake in Modoc County near the Oregon border. It plays a vital role in the Klamath Basin National Wildlife Refuge Complex, supporting migrating waterfowl, including snow geese and sandhill cranes. Public access is limited, and recreation is secondary to wildlife conservation and water management. However, birdwatching and photography are excellent in the area, especially during migration seasons. It’s a peaceful spot for naturalists and those drawn to high desert solitude. Nearby Tulelake offers small-town services, and Captain Jack’s Stronghold in Lava Beds National Monument provides a powerful connection to Modoc tribal history.

Water Quality
Clear Lake Reservoir's water exhibits a deep blue hue, with clarity varying from less than 2 feet to as much as 15 feet, often clouded by heavy blooms of blue-green algae and suspended sediments.
